5 Ways to Ease Your Seasonal Allergies

April 5, 2021 By Namita Nayyar (WF Team)

Seasonal allergies can be a real pain. Not only do you have to deal with the inconvenience of avoiding allergens outdoors, but allergies can take a real toll on your nose, eyes, and head. When the world starts to bloom in the spring, many people are forced to head indoors to avoid having unpleasant allergy attacks.

Natural allergens are particles of dust, pollens, mold, ragweed, or grass. These particles, often called allergens or pathogens, get breathed into the body, causing an allergic reaction. Your immune system detects these types of particles and creates a histamine reaction to fight off the irritation. Your body’s natural protection can be very uncomfortable, including symptoms like a stuffy, runny nose, red itchy eyes, rashes, and headaches.

If you are one of the millions of people who suffer from seasonal allergies, you may already be dreading the upcoming spring season. Knowing when to prepare for allergy season is half the battle.

Let’s look at a few natural ways to ease your seasonal allergies that will let you get more enjoyment about the spring.

Rinse Your Nose

Much of the allergens and pathogens that cause allergic reactions enter your body through the nose and attach themselves to the mucous membranes of your nose. Clearing out the nose often during the allergy season is an effective way to limit your exposure. Blowing your nose can help, but rinsing out your nasal cavities several times a day can be more effective. Using a nasal rinsing spray or a Nettie Pot filled with saline solution can help rinse your nose clean of allergens.

HEPA Filters

Prevention could be the key to reducing your seasonal allergies. Since most people breathe in pollen, dust, and other common allergens, it makes sense that cleaning your air would help keep allergies at bay. Adding a good quality HEPA filter to your HVAC system can significantly reduce the number of allergens in your home. 

No one wants to spend the glorious days of spring hiding indoors hiding from potential allergens. By taking action and following these tips, you can get a jump on controlling your allergies before they control you.
